In a country where millions go to bed hungry, Rs.1 million worth of food meant as holy offering at Orissa's Jagannath temple was destroyed Friday because a foreigner had entered it - an act seen as defiling the premises.
Priests at the temple in Puri, 56 km from here, also performed rituals to cleanse the shrine after Paul Rodgier, a 55-year-old American Christian, visited it Thursday afternoon.
The priests, who had stopped all the rituals of the temple since Thursday afternoon, also performed purification rituals Friday, he said. The kitchen areas of the temple were also washed thoroughly, he said.
